The Cadillac CT5 has been tested by the EPA across 14 different configurations spanning model years 2020 through 2026. Over this period, the CT5 has achieved combined fuel economy ratings ranging from 21 MPG to 27 MPG, with an overall average of 24 MPG across all engine, transmission, and drivetrain combinations. Fatal Crash History (FARS)

The Fatality Analysis Reporting System (FARS) is a nationwide census providing NHTSA, Congress and the American public yearly data regarding fatal injuries suffered in motor vehicle traffic crashes.
